Delaney Gibson is an American singer-songwriter who has recorded four solo albums, The Worst Kind of Way, Hurricanes and Forget Me Nots, "It's Exploding", and Tall Like the Tree.
Her song "La Di Da" was placed in the long running MTV show The Real World D.C. and the Oxygen Network's The Bad Girls Club.
Gibson joined Wheatus on their UK tour in September 2011,[1] and she released her latest album, Tall Like the Tree, in early 2014.
